Skill management EdTech start-up, Elite announced the launch of 'Elite Points' - India's first Rewards-based eLearning, where learners can accrue points towards every minute they spend on learning on the Elite platform. Members with the points earned from the learning hours, can choose their rewards in the form of gift cards from Amazon, Flipkart, Myntra, MakeMyTrip or even top up Paytym accounts. On the other hand, the points can be redeemed to pay for paid courses from any provider – Udemy, Coursera, EdX, MIT and others on the Elite platform.
The rewards structure at Elite is devised in such a way that a member can earn points by reading an article, watching a video, or even hearing a podcast. The learner can earn the reward points even on course completion. Incentivizing the learning experience with 'Reward Points' aims to encourage & motivate employees to continue learning, and bridge the current gaps of the Industry.
Elite is an AI-powered skill management solution (patent pending solution) that curates and personalises daily learning: not just courses, but the latest podcasts from influencers, videos from technology veterans and blogs from thought leaders. The Cloud based SAAS service, offers more than 356,000+ courses, 2.3m+ videos, 1,50,000+ podcasts, and 75,000+ webinars, Elite is home to one of the largest collections of curated content.
Commenting on the development, Bhanu Prasad, COO, EdSanta Education, said, "While reward points are not new in the shopping, banking and credit card environments, it's the first time it's being applied to learning. We've already seen a positive response from our membership. We believe this will increase engagement and take learning to a new level."
